The Windows registry contains all the vital operating system information and many other essential files.But this was not always so.  Windows used to have a system wherein INI files, or their configuration settings, were not kept in one place, but where placed in remote folders here and there throughout the disk.Older systems like this was very intimidating when trying to keep track and repair.To overcome this problem the Windows registry was created to store all the critical operating system in one central location.

Of course centralizing the most critical data has its own problems so there is a trade off.When centralized in the registry your PC can communicate between programs, hardware and files.Vunerability of the operating system is one downside to this.The Windows registry contains all the configuration files of the operating system and hardware on your computer.Your computer could be totally unusable if the registry is damaged.
